Why Temperature Regulation is Important for Dogs
Dogs, like humans, can suffer from heatstroke, hypothermia, and other weather-related conditions. Unlike humans, however, they don’t sweat the same way we do. Instead, they rely on panting and limited sweat glands in their paws to regulate their temperature. Certain breeds, such as brachycephalic (short-nosed) breeds like Bulldogs and Pugs, are even more susceptible to extreme temperatures.
Keeping Your Dog Cool in Hot Weather
1. Provide Plenty of Fresh Water
Hydration is essential during hot weather. Ensure that your dog always has access to clean, fresh water to help regulate their body temperature and prevent dehydration.
2. Avoid Peak Heat Hours
Try to walk your dog early in the morning or late in the evening when temperatures are lower. Avoid walking them on hot pavements, as this can burn their paw pads.
3. Create a Cool Environment
Ensure your dog has access to a shaded area if they are outside. Indoors, use fans or air conditioning to keep the temperature comfortable.

5. Use Cooling Products
Cooling mats, vests, and frozen treats can help keep your dog’s temperature in check during the summer months.
Keeping Your Dog Warm in Cold Weather
1. Provide Warm Shelter
If your dog spends time outside, ensure they have an insulated doghouse or a warm, dry space to retreat to.
2. Dress for the Weather
Some breeds, particularly small or short-haired dogs, may benefit from a dog coat or sweater when going outside.
3. Limit Exposure to Cold Temperatures
Avoid keeping your dog outside for prolonged periods, especially when temperatures drop below freezing.
4. Wipe Their Paws After Walks
Salt and chemicals used to melt ice on roads and pavements can be harmful to your dog’s paws. Wipe their paws with a damp cloth after each walk.
5. Keep Their Bedding Warm
Ensure your dog’s sleeping area is warm and away from drafts. Extra blankets or a heated pet bed can be beneficial during the winter.
